Role Overview
As an Analyst you will be a member of an experienced team who are responsible for the success of our clients’ campaigns. You’ll receive comprehensive training, the chance to work with high‑profile global brands and invaluable insight into the world of digital marketing. Day to day, Analysts are the team members who actually oversee our client’s campaigns, ensuring we carry out the plans agreed and deliver concrete results. This requires attention to detail, a studious mindset and a willingness to get involved with complex problems, quickly.
Here’s What We’d Like You To Do
- Be a team player, learning from and supporting your account team colleagues to deliver success for our clients.
- Manage and own campaigns; plan them, set them up and make key decisions about how to optimise them to produce the best possible performance.
- Put together a weekly report and summary of the actions you’ve taken, so the account team can share these with the client, explaining your choices and the impact on the campaign.
- Attend client calls and meetings, providing additional detail and background where needed.
- Be a point of contact for client teams on day‑to‑day campaign‑based requests.
- Learn a broad range of skills across multiple channels in the digital advertising ecosystem.
- Provide basic trafficking support as required.

Salary
Our compensation strategy is designed to attract, reward, and retain the talented employees that drive Kepler’s growth and success. This role offers a starting salary of £28,000 per annum.
Benefits
- 25 days annual leave, increasing to 28 days after 3 years.
- Option to buy additional annual leave allowance up to 30 per year.
- Healthcare cash plan.
- Monthly Wellness Allowance.
- Ride to Work cycle scheme.
- Season ticket loan scheme.
- Hybrid working office/at home including ‘Work from Anywhere’ (WFA) for up to 4 weeks per year.
- Flexible working with start and finish times between 8am‑10am and 4.30pm‑6.30pm.
- Company pension contributions.
- Enhanced parental leave policies.
- Annual tuition budgets for out‑of‑work study.
- Mobile phone, home broadband reimbursements.
- Working from home equipment budget.
- Weekly free fruit and drinks.
- Regular paid socials, and social budgets.
